how does ampicillin cause black hairy tongue ………..?
Q: how does ampicillin cause black hairy tongue as one of its adverse effects….help please……….
A: A black hairy tongue results from an overgrowth of bacteria (and sometimes yeast) in the mouth which accumulate on the tiny projections of the tongue and cause black discoloration produced from red blood cell pigments called porphyrins.The “hairy” appearance is due to more rapid growth of papillae or an interruption of the normal shedding of cells by the tongue.Antibiotic treatment changes the normal bacteria or yeast content of the mouth resulting to such black hairy tongue. Ampicillin is one of those antibiotics.
Black Hairy Tongue?!?!?!?!?!?!?!?
Q: One of the side effects of penicillin is a BLACK HAIRY TONGUE!!!! is this for real??
A: Black hairy tongue (lingua villosa nigra) is a POSSIBLE adverse effect of antibiotics, especially broad-spectrum antibiotics. It’s harmless and temporary. It can also result from an overgrowth of bacteria and sometimes yeast due to poor oral hygiene and can also be a side effect of therapeutic radiation of the head or neck.
